Flow Bridge scoops its first award at Railway Innovation Awards

18 October 2021

The groundbreaking Flow footbridge took home its first award on Friday afternoon. The level-crossing replacement design was honoured for its commendable innovation in the Engineering & Safety category at the Railway Innovation Awards (organised by Modern Railways).

The Network Rail-led project challenged the design team to find a way to deliver a user-focused footbridge that is not only cheaper but quicker to produce than a steel equivalent, and adaptable to a wide range of locations. By using a range of modern composites, the different properties of which are tailored to their location and structural function, the design concept achieves a lightweight, strong and cost-effective solution.
